Welcome to the Gatepulse rotation! Gatepulse is the counter service behind the turnstiles at Harrowfield Arena — it tallies entries in real time so operations can track crowd levels. Most pages you'll get are sensor dropouts at individual gates; these usually self-heal within a minute. If counts flatline across a whole concourse during an event, that's serious — restart the aggregator and let the stadium ops desk know immediately via email.

escalation mailbox, kagef-kawef: frador_zorix@tolvaqlabs.internal

Hey Priva,

Quick heads-up before Friday's DR drill for the Inkmill markdown pipeline: we'll restore the renderer config from the cold backup, so you'll need the escrow credentials handy. Grab a coffee first — the restore takes a while. For the sealed vault copy, the recovery passphrase is below.

recovery phrase for kahop-kahap: istys-novdor-joreth-silir-eliys

## Step 4 — Migrate canary gating rules

The Pellwick deploy pipeline gates canaries on error rate and latency thresholds stored in the `gaterules` table. During this migration, copy existing rules from the legacy Dovetrail config files into the new rules database before enabling automatic promotion. New team members: do not hand-edit thresholds in production; use the admin CLI. To run the migration script, connect to the rules database with the following string.

replica DSN, bagaf-bagep: mssql://praion_svc:7RJjXrE@db-3c46.halixcorp.internal:5432/zorix

## Artifact Signing — SDK Parity Notes (Weekly Sync)

Kestrel SDK for Android reached parity with the Swift client this sprint: offline queueing, batched telemetry, and retry semantics now match. Both SDKs ship as signed artifacts from the same pipeline. Remaining gap: background sync throttling, targeted next sprint. Verify both release bundles before tagging. Both artifacts validate against the shared signing key below.

signing key of kawig-fafog = bky19_6Fypv1qws7J8qJtaYjX